Makaha woman charged in stabbing of companion
A 20-year-old Makaha woman was charged with assault after she allegedly stabbed a companion during an argument Friday.
Temari Wilson was charged with second-degree assault and first-degree terroristic threatening Friday following an argument that ended with a 23-year-old man taken to the hospital with stab wounds.
Emergency Medical Services said paramedics treated the victim around 10 a.m. Thursday at a home near the intersection of Lahaina and Manuku streets in Makaha. He was taken to the hospital in serious condition with a stab wound to the stomach.
Police said the 20-year-old suspect was arguing with the victim when she stabbed him and fled. She was arrested at her home on Lahaina Street.
The case was in initially classified as a second-degree attempted murder.
